For the 2025 school year, there are 2 public high schools serving 1,127 students in Ada School District. This district's average high test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public high schools in Oklahoma.
Public High Schools in Ada School District have an average math proficiency score of 14% (versus the Oklahoma public high school average of 21%), and reading proficiency score of 24% (versus the 38% statewide average).
Public High School in Ada School District have a Graduation Rate of 87%, which is more than the Oklahoma average of 79%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Ada High School, with 85-89%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Oklahoma or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 61% of the student body (majority American Indian and Hispanic), which is more than the Oklahoma public high school average of 55% (majority Hispanic and American Indian).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$10,538 in this school district is less than the state median of $10,983. The school district revenue/student has declined by 8%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$10,015 is less than the state median of $10,957. The school district spending/student has declined by 8% over four school years.
